Hey, recently got a new GBA SP and I'm looking for some good games for it. Most of the ones I own now are RPGs and SRPGs but I'm looking for something that I can just pick up and play. Ideal would be somethig I can't beat in a few hours (like metroid games). Any suggestions would be helpful.
 
wario ware is the ultimate pick up and play. also maybe a strat game like advance wars or ff tactics. those arent beaten in a few hours but you could just play one battle and then put it down. super street fighter II turbo revival if you like fighting games. i know you hate ports but if you havent played any of the mario games get em. and if you want a suggestion that doesnt meet any of your criteria id say mario and luigi.
 
mega man zero series.

these games are incredible, it's a game where u gotta learn patterns of the enemies in order to defeat them
 
I'd recommend Fire Emblem, it's a SRPG. The game saves after every turn so you can turn it off whenever you want (but the game is so addictive I have a difficult time doing that).
 
I definately second WarioWare and Fire Emblem (although that save system makes me wanna throw my GBA across the room sometimes). Super Puzzle Fighter 2 is nice for pick up and play if you are into puzzle games. The Castlevania games are awesome too. Harvest Moon Friends of Mineral Town is another good game, I think it lends itself well to playing in little spurts.

I'd say the last CV: HOD and CV: AOS are easy to pick up and play, and there both longer than metroid. However CV: COTM is very hard to just pick up and play. There's various save rooms and they're kinda spaced apart.
